Terms used in this chapter mean:

(1)"Document," any information that is:
(a)Inscribed on a tangible medium or that is stored in an electronic or other medium and is retrievable in perceivable form; and (b) Eligible to be recorded in the public records maintained by the register of deeds;
(2)"Electronic," relating to technology having electrical, digital, magnetic, wireless, optical, electromagnetic, or similar capabilities;
(3)"Electronic document," a document that is received by the register of deeds in an electronic form;
(4)"Electronic recording commission" and "commission," the commission established in § 7-9A-4 ;
